Types of Visas Required for Foreign Workers

To work legally in the U.S., foreign workers need a visa. The type of visa you need depends on your job, qualifications, and employer sponsorship.

  • H-1B Visa: This is the most common visa for skilled professionals, especially in fields like technology, engineering, and finance.
  • L-1 Visa: For those transferring within the same company from abroad to the U.S. branch.
  • O-1 Visa: If you have extraordinary abilities in arts, sciences, education, business, or athletics, this visa may be for you.
  • TN Visa: This is available to Canadian and Mexican nationals under the United States-Mexico-Canada Agreement (USMCA), formerly NAFTA.

Top Industries Offering High Paying Jobs for Foreigners

The U.S. offers high-paying opportunities across various industries. Here are some of the top sectors:

1. Technology Sector

The tech industry is one of the fastest-growing sectors in the U.S., and companies are constantly on the lookout for skilled foreign workers. Software engineers, data scientists, and cybersecurity experts are particularly in demand.

  • Notable Employers: Google, Microsoft, Amazon, and Facebook are among the biggest companies hiring international talent.
  • Median Salary: Software engineers can earn around $120,000 per year, with senior roles reaching upwards of $160,000.
  • Benefits: Along with high salaries, tech companies often offer stock options, bonuses, and relocation assistance.

2. Healthcare Industry

Healthcare is another sector offering lucrative salaries, especially for doctors, surgeons, and specialists. With a growing demand for medical professionals, foreign-trained doctors and nurses can find ample opportunities.

  • Licensing and Certification: Medical professionals must undergo a licensing process to practice in the U.S., which varies by state.
  • Salary Range: Physicians can earn between $150,000 and $300,000 annually, depending on their specialty and experience.

3. Finance and Investment Banking

Wall Street and the broader financial industry in the U.S. offer high-paying roles for those with skills in investment banking, financial analysis, and consulting.

  • Breaking Into Finance: Many foreigners start with roles at multinational firms, building experience before moving to top-tier companies.
  • Median Salary: Financial analysts can earn between $85,000 and $120,000, with investment bankers often earning significantly more through bonuses.

4. Engineering

Civil, mechanical, electrical, and software engineering are all high-demand fields in the U.S. Foreign engineers with advanced skills and certifications are especially valuable in industries like construction, aerospace, and automotive.

  • Infrastructure Opportunities: With ongoing infrastructure projects, civil engineers are in high demand.
  • Average Salary: Engineers typically earn between $80,000 and $130,000, depending on the field and experience level.

5. Academia and Research

For those with advanced degrees, positions in academia and research offer competitive salaries and visa sponsorship. Universities and research institutions actively recruit foreign talent for teaching and conducting groundbreaking research.

  • Visa Sponsorship: Many U.S. universities provide visa sponsorship for foreign faculty.
  • Compensation: Professors and researchers in specialized fields can earn between $70,000 and $150,000 annually.

Remote Jobs for Foreigners

With the rise of remote work, many high-paying jobs are now accessible to foreign workers without the need to relocate. Companies in fields like IT, marketing, and consulting are open to hiring international talent.

  • High-Paying Remote Roles: Software development, digital marketing, and project management are examples of remote roles that pay well.
  • Tax Implications: Foreign workers should be aware of U.S. tax laws and whether they apply to their remote earnings.
